Define atomicity and aggregation, Database Management System

Assignment Help:

 

Atomicity: Either all functions are laid out or none are. Users could not have to think about the effect of incomplete operations. DBMS ensures this by undoing the functions of incomplete operations.

 Aggregation: A concept which is needed to model a relationship between relationships and a collection of entities. It is used when we require express a relationship among relationships.

Name the three major groups of files on disk that devolve a database in Oracle There are three major groups of files on disk that devolve a database.

  • Database files
  • Control files
  • Redo logs

 The most important of these are the database folders where the actual data insides. The control files and the redo logs support the properties of the architecture itself. All three groups of files must be open, present, and available to Oracle for any data on the database to be utilized. Without these files, you cannot operate the database, and the database administrator has to answer some or the entire database needs a backup, if there is one.
